在现代软件开发中,C++作为一种经典的编程语言,仍然占据着重要地位。无论你是想成为一名游戏开发者、系统程序员,还是人工智能领域的专家,C++都能为你提供丰富的功能和高效的处理能力。如何通过C++简单代码入门编程世界呢?

我们需要了解C++的基本特性。C++是一种兼具高效性与灵活性的面向对象编程语言,它不仅支持过程化编程,还能进行面向对象的设计。这使得C++既能应对系统级编程的需求,又适合开发大型应用程序。
想要从零开始学C++,首先要了解C++的基本语法。幸运的是,C++的基本代码结构非常简洁,适合初学者入门。下面,我们通过一段最简单的C++代码,来感受一下它的魅力:
#include
usingnamespacestd;
intmain(){
cout<<"Hello,C++!"<
return0;
}
这段代码将输出“Hello,C++!”。从中,我们可以看到C++的几个关键点:#include是为了引入标准输入输出库,这样我们就能使用cout来进行输出。usingnamespacestd;则是告诉编译器使用标准库中的命名空间。intmain()表示程序的入口函数。cout<<"Hello,C++!"<
这段代码简洁明了,不仅展示了C++的基本结构,也揭示了它强大的输出功能。作为一个初学者,掌握这些基础知识是非常重要的。通过学习这段简单的代码,你不仅了解了C++程序的结构,还对其基本语法有所掌握。
C++的魅力远不止这些。随着学习的深入,你会逐步接触到更多的编程技巧,例如变量声明、条件判断、循环语句、函数定义等。通过这些基础语法的组合,你将能够编写出更复杂、更有趣的程序。
例如,下面的C++代码展示了如何使用if语句进行条件判断:
#include
usingnamespacestd;
intmain(){
inta=10;
intb=5;
if(a>b){
cout<<"a大于b"<}else{cout<<"a小于或等于b"<}return0;}通过这段代码,我们可以看到C++的条件语句如何帮助我们根据不同的情况来执行不同的操作。在实际编程中,这类语句的使用非常普遍,能够让程序实现灵活的逻辑控制。除了条件语句,C++还支持多种控制结构,如循环语句。以下是一个使用for循环输出1到10之间数字的例子:#includeusingnamespacestd;intmain(){for(inti=1;i<=10;i++){cout<}cout<return0;}这段代码通过for循环输出了1到10的数字,熟练掌握这些基础语法,能够让你更好地理解C++的执行过程和控制流。C++的简单代码不仅能够帮助你理解编程的基本概念,更能激发你学习编程的兴趣。通过不断练习这些简单的代码,你将逐渐掌握编程的核心思想,并能够独立编写出更复杂的程序。最重要的是,C++的灵活性和高效性为你提供了无穷的可能性,它能够满足你在不同领域的开发需求,从游戏开发到嵌入式系统,再到人工智能等,都能找到C++的身影。随着对C++简单代码的理解逐步加深,你将进入更加复杂和丰富的编程世界。C++不仅仅是一种学习的工具,它本身也具备强大的实用性,能够解决很多高效性和性能要求高的问题。学习C++的过程,不仅是学会编写代码,更是在学习如何高效地思考问题和解决问题。在C++中,函数是代码的基本组成部分。函数让我们能够将代码进行模块化,提升代码的复用性和可维护性。让我们来看一段通过函数计算两个数和的代码:#includeusingnamespacestd;intadd(inta,intb){returna+b;}intmain(){intresult=add(3,5);cout<<"3+5="<return0;}这段代码定义了一个add函数,它接受两个整数参数并返回它们的和。在main函数中,我们调用了add函数并输出结果。这展示了函数的基本使用方式,通过函数,你可以更清晰地组织代码,使得程序更加模块化和易于维护。除了基础的语法,C++还具备强大的面向对象编程(OOP)特性,这也是C++区别于其他编程语言的独特之处。通过类和对象,C++能够帮助你模拟现实世界的事物,并通过程序控制它们。下面是一个简单的面向对象的例子:#includeusingnamespacestd;classCar{public:stringbrand;intyear;voiddrive(){cout<<"The"<}};intmain(){CarmyCar;myCar.brand="Toyota";myCar.year=2020;myCar.drive();return0;}在这段代码中,我们定义了一个Car类,类中有brand(品牌)和year(年份)两个属性,以及一个drive方法。当我们在main函数中创建了一个Car对象并设置它的属性后,我们调用了drive方法来输出一条消息。这是C++面向对象编程的基础,让你能够通过类来封装数据和行为,实现更复杂的应用逻辑。通过学习C++的简单代码,你将能够逐步掌握C++的强大功能,并利用它开发出具有实际应用价值的程序。无论你是想开发桌面应用、网页后端、游戏引擎,还是想深入到操作系统开发、嵌入式编程等领域,C++都将是你不可或缺的工具。C++的高效性使得它在性能要求严格的场景中表现尤为出色。比如,在需要进行高频率计算、内存优化、硬件交互等操作时,C++能够提供最直接、最有效的解决方案。这使得C++在游戏开发、图像处理、数据分析等领域得到了广泛的应用。C++简单代码不仅是进入编程世界的敲门砖,更是深入理解计算机科学和编程思想的宝贵资源。通过不断实践这些简单的代码,你将掌握编程的核心技能,并为未来的编程之路奠定坚实的基础。快来与C++一起探索编程的无限可能吧!